When Reuters Photographers Cannot Reach The News Scene..

reuters russia photo

Last week, Russia planted its national flag made of Titanium on the sea bed under the north pole.

Reuters news agency covered the event and also issued photographs of Russian submarines in the Arctic Ocean that carried the scientists for the flag-planting mission. (see screenshot from Yahoo! News)

But when a 13-year-old boy found this Reuters image similar to those he saw in the blockbuster movie Titanic (starring Kate Winslett and Leonardo DiCaprio), Reuters had to admit that the footage did come from the movie Titanic itself.

This is the second photo-embarrassing moment for the news agency.
